Dynamics in logistics are a subject of increasing importance in logistic processes. The more detailed dynamics are considered, the more complicated it becomes to handle them in centralized planning. Therefore, decentralized approaches with autonomous cooperating entities might become more efficient. This paper introduces some aspects of decentralized approaches, mainly focusing on the process of information acquisition which enables the autonomous entities to decide about the handling of routes and orders.
